Have ...The adults who spend their time discussing the pros and cons of hobbits vs. elves and the ones who ponder if they’d succeed better as a part of House Lannister or House Martell are the ones who likely started their lives gobbling up some ge...First offense/BAC .08% or more but less than .10%. Three-month suspension of driving privilege. • $250 to $400 fine. • 12- to 48-hour participation in an Intoxicated Driver Resource Center (IDRC) • $230 per day IDRC fee. • Up to 30 days imprisonment. • $100 Drunk Driving Enforcement Fund fee. • $100 Alcohol Education, Rehabilitation ...Driver's Ed Chapter 7 Vocabulary. 22 terms. The Driving Privilege Driving is a privilege, NOT a right. State law allows or requires an individual's driving privilege to be suspended for certain motor vehicle violations, which means the drivers license can be taken away for a stated period of time.
